Amad Traore has emerged Manchester United transfer target after the Red Devils’ failed in their pursuit of their major target for the summer Jadon Sancho, SunSport reports.

The Red Devils were unable to meet Borussia Dortmund’s demands for the £108 million-rated Englishman forward.

With deal to secure Sancho failed, United have been linked with three big stars including Douglas Costa, Gareth Bale and Ivan Perisic as alternatives.

But latest reports say 18-year-old Amad Traore is now a prospect for United as the Atalanta starlet was part of the Champions League squad that reached the quarter-final of the last season’s Champions League.

UK Outlet Manchester Evening News are reporting that United have made a contact with the club over the player, with interests from other clubs as well.

However, the youngster only played 30 minutes of a Serie A game last season but somehow he is on the radar of several clubs.

He played excellently well in his first game as he went on to become the youngest player, at 17 years and 109 days old, to score on his league debut as Atalanta crushed Udinese 7-1.

In the Under 19 team, where he was a regular, Traore hit seven goals and 11 assists in 24 games.

Manchester City and Juventus are other clubs that are reportedly on the trail of the player as well.

The Red Devils have only completed one signing since the transfer window was flung open this summer as Donny van de Beek moved to Old Trafford from Ajax for £40 million.
